I've owned dozens of printers throughout my life. Some were good, some were bad and some have been great. I put the Brother MFC-L2900dw printer in the great category. I regret having purchased my last printer from the [former] leader in the space. It needed constant cleaning and adjustment to work. My experience with past printers from Brother have been great. This new Brother printer is also great.
The printer arrived without damage as it was well-packaged. Setup with ok despite the need to reboot a couple of times to get a proper connection with my WiFi. The main use for this printer is to print and scan documents. I don't have much need to print envelopes. This may be the only negative on this printer as the envelope feed is in the back of the printer.
Once I was up and running, my first few test pages printed quickly (very fast). I forgot how fast a laser printer can be. I also connected to the Brother app and tried a few documents from my phone. No issues printing from the phone either. I also tested card stock paper. Some printers bog down if the paper isn't document paper. The Brother printer handled my card stock easily.
I do wish this printer had color capability but the price and speed of this printer outweighed my need for color.
This is a great printer for the price.

This laser printer is a great printer for my use cases. I don’t need to print often, but when I do it needs to be a good quality and easy to use. I’ve become frustrated with other printers requiring a subscription for ink or ink drying up because I don’t print often. I also don’t need to print in color and the color ink would be full, while the black would be running out on my inkjet printer.
That is where this laser printer shines. The cartridge should last a very very long time and printing is incredibly fast. Coming from an inkjet printer, it seems impossibly quick.
The printer is packaged well, and although not small, the footprint isn’t that large. Set up was incredibly easy using the built in screen. It is large enough that touching and typing is quick and easy. Once set up on my wireless network, the printer was instantly discoverable by all of my devices - an iPad, iPhone, Mac, and Windows laptop.
I don’t think there is more that you could ask for in a printer. For small/medium office use this would be great. It prints on both sides with ease and has a scanner with a feed ability. The paper tray is also quite large. For me, this is an easy to recommend printer if you need something reliable, quick, and easy to use.
